Explanation of Responses:
1. On June 12, 2007, the issuer canceled, pursuant to the 2007 Stock Option Exchange Program, an option grant awarded on February 22, 2000 to the reporting person. In exchange for this option grant the reporting person received a replacement option (reported herein), on June 12, 2007 for 2,177 shares having an exercise price equal to $7.90.
2. On June 12, 2007, the issuer canceled, pursuant to the 2007 Stock Option Exchange Program, an option grant awarded on July 1, 2005 to the reporting person. In exchange for this option grant the reporting person received a replacement option (reported herein), on June 12, 2007 for 9,648 shares having an exercise price equal to $7.90.
3. On June 12, 2007, the issuer canceled, pursuant to the 2007 Stock Option Exchange Program, an option grant awarded on February 26, 2002 to the reporting person. In exchange for this option grant the reporting person received a replacement option (reported herein), on June 12, 2007 for 1,386 shares having an exercise price equal to $7.90.
4. On June 12, 2007, the issuer canceled, pursuant to the 2007 Stock Option Exchange Program, an option grant awarded on February 26, 2002 to the reporting person. In exchange for this option grant the reporting person received a replacement option (reported herein), on June 12, 2007 for 4,621 shares having an exercise price equal to $7.90.
5. On June 12, 2007, the issuer canceled, pursuant to the 2007 Stock Option Exchange Program, an option grant awarded on July 1, 2002 to the reporting person. In exchange for this option grant the reporting person received a replacement option (reported herein), on June 12, 2007 for 1,971 shares having an exercise price equal to $7.90.
6. Canceled option provided for vesting in increments of 30%, 30%, and 40% on the third, fourth and fifth anniversary date, respectively beginning on December 31, 2008. On December 31, 2005, by action of the Board of Directors, option was accelerated to immediately vest.
7. Canceled option provided for vesting in five equal installments beginning on February 22, 2002. On April 25, 2005, by action of the Board of Directors, option was accelerated to immediately vest.
8. Canceled option provided for vesting in increments of 30%, 30%, and 40% on the third, fourth and fifth anniversary date, respectively beginning on July 1, 2005. On December 31, 2005, by action of the Board of Directors, option was accelerated to immediately vest.
9. Canceled option provided for vesting in five equal installments beginning on February 26, 2004. On March 11, 2005, by action of the Board of Directors, option was accelerated to immediately vest.
10. Canceled option provided for vesting in five equal installments beginning on February 26, 2004. On March 11, 2005, by action of the Board of Directors, option was accelerated to immediately vest.
11. Canceled option provided for vesting in five equal installments beginning on July1, 2004. On March 11, 2005, by action of the Board of Directors, option was accelerated to immediately vest.
12. On June 12, 2007, the issuer canceled, pursuant to the 2007 Stock Option Exchange Program, an option grant awarded on December 31, 2005 to the reporting person. In exchange for this option grant the reporting person received a replacement option (reported herein), on June 12, 2007 for 7,437 shares having an exercise price equal to $7.90.

Power of Attorney

Know all by these presents, that the undersigned hereby constitutes and appoints each of
Anthony C. Allen, Andrea J. Luescher and John R. McGeeney, signing singly, the undersigned's
true and lawful attorney-in-fact to:

(1)  execute for and on behalf of the undersigned, in the undersigned's capacity as an officer
and/or director of Sypris Solutions, Inc. (the "Company"), Forms 3, 4 and 5 in accordance
with Section 16(a) of the Securities Exchange Act of 1934 and the rules thereunder;

(2)  do and perform any and all acts for and on behalf of the undersigned which may be
necessary or desirable to complete and execute any such Form 3, 4, or 5 and timely file
such file with the United States Securities Exchange Commission and any stock exchange
or similar authority; and

(3)  take any other action of any type whatsoever in connection with the foregoing which, in
the opinion of such attorney-in-fact, may be of benefit to, in the best interest of, or legally
required by, the undersigned, it being understood that the documents executed by such
attorney-in-fact on behalf of the undersigned pursuant to this Power of Attorney shall be
in such form and shall contain such terms and conditions as such attorney-in-fact may
approve in such attorney-in-fact's discretion.

The undersigned hereby grants to each such attorney-in-fact full power and authority to
do and perform any and every act and thing whatsoever requisite, necessary, or proper to be done
in the exercise of any of the rights and powers herein granted, as fully to all intents and purposes
as the undersigned might or could do if personally present, with full power of substitution or
revocation, hereby ratifying and confirming all that such attorney-in-fact, or such attorney-in-fact's
substitute or substitutes, shall lawfully do or cause to be done by virtue of this power of
attorney and the rights and powers herein granted.  The undersigned acknowledges that the
foregoing attorneys-in-fact, in serving in such capacity at the request of the undersigned, are not
assuming, nor is the Company assuming, any of the undersigned's responsibilities to comply with
Section 16 of the Securities Exchange Act of 1934.

This Power of Attorney shall remain in full force and effect until the undersigned is no
longer required to file Forms 3, 4 and 5 with respect to the undersigned's holdings of and
transactions in securities issued by the Company, unless earlier revoked by the undersigned in
a signed writing delivered to the foregoing attorneys-in-fact.

IN WITNESS WHEREOF, the undersigned has caused this Power of Attorney to be executed this 12th day of February, 2007.
